Mistake 1: Miscalculating the Drop Zone Near Home Gym Glass Doors

The most catastrophic mistake renters make is placing their primary lifting zone too close to sliding or hinged glass doors. Many assume that because tempered glass is rated for high impact, it can withstand the proximity of dropped weights. This fundamentally misunderstands how kinetic energy travels through a subfloor.

The Physics of Dropped Plates and Lateral Vibration

When you drop a 45lb bumper plate from a height of seven feet, it generates roughly 1,200 to 1,500 lbs of peak impact force. If you are using cheap 8mm EVA foam puzzle mats (which compress fully upon impact), up to 90% of this shockwave transfers directly into the concrete or wood subfloor. This vibration travels laterally and can cause sliding glass door tracks to warp, rollers to jump their rails, or the high-frequency resonance to compromise the edge seals of double-pane glass.

The Fix: You must establish a minimum 4-foot buffer zone between your drop area and any home gym glass doors. Furthermore, you need to decouple the floor. According to the Home Gym Flooring Guide by Rubber Flooring Inc, a proper apartment drop zone requires a dual-layer system. Start with a 5mm acoustic rubber underlayment (like ShockPad, ~$1.50/sq ft), topped with 3/4-inch vulcanized rubber mats (such as Rogue Fitness HG 2.0 Mats at ~$2.50/sq ft or standard horse stall mats from Tractor Supply for ~$55 per 4x6 sheet). This combination absorbs the vertical impact and drastically reduces lateral vibration transfer.

Mistake 2: UV Degradation and Condensation Traps

Renters often utilize spaces with abundant natural light for their gyms, but fail to account for the microclimate created by intense workouts in a sealed room. Home gym glass doors act as a massive thermal bridge, creating two distinct problems: UV degradation of equipment and severe condensation.

The UV Chalking Effect

Direct sunlight streaming through glass doors will rapidly degrade non-UV-stabilized rubber flooring and resistance bands. Within 6 to 8 months, the rubber will begin to 'chalk,' releasing a fine, toxic-smelling black dust that stains baseboards and ruins the aesthetic of the apartment. Solution: Apply a static-cling UV-blocking window film (such as Gila Heat Control, ~$14 per roll). Because it uses static cling rather than adhesive, it leaves zero residue upon removal, keeping your lease intact.

Condensation and Black Mold

Heavy breathing during cardio or high-rep hypertrophy work drastically raises indoor humidity. When this warm, moist air hits the cold surface of exterior glass doors, it condenses. If this water pools in the bottom door track and seeps into the adjacent drywall return, it creates a perfect breeding ground for black mold. The EPA's Brief Guide to Mold explicitly warns that mold can begin growing on wet building materials within 24 to 48 hours. To troubleshoot this, you must run a compact dehumidifier (like the Midea 20-pint model, ~$140) during your workouts and ensure the door tracks are wiped dry post-session.

Mistake 3: Improper Rigging and Tension Bar Damage

When setting up a pull-up station near a glass door frame or using a glass-paneled room divider to section off the gym, renters frequently rely on standard tension-mounted doorway pull-up bars (e.g., the Perfect Fitness Multi-Gym Pro). This is a massive error.

Apartment door frames are rarely solid wood; they are typically constructed from hollow-core MDF, thin pine, or vinyl-clad particleboard. The outward lateral force exerted by a 180lb person doing pull-ups can easily exceed 300 lbs of pressure on the trim. This will crack the casing, dent the vinyl, and potentially pull the frame out of plumb, causing the adjacent glass door to bind or shatter.

No-Damage Rigging Alternatives

  • Freestanding Power Towers: Units like the Stamina 1690 Power Tower (~$120) use a wide, weighted base that requires zero drilling and exerts no lateral pressure on nearby walls or door frames.
  • Floor-to-Ceiling Tension Poles: Products like the Gophane Tension Pole (~$180) use a threaded screw mechanism to brace between the floor and ceiling. Troubleshooting tip: Always place a 1/4-inch neoprene pad under the base and over the ceiling cap to prevent scuffing the paint or denting the drywall.
  • Freestanding Squat Stands: If you need to squat, avoid bolting racks to the floor. Use a freestanding pair like the Titan Fitness T-3 Short Squat Stands (~$350/pair) placed on a 4x8 foot rubber mat platform to prevent them from 'walking' during re-racking.

Troubleshooting Guide: Fixing Existing Acoustic Echo

Glass is highly reflective to sound waves. If your apartment gym is enclosed by home gym glass doors, you will likely experience a severe acoustic echo effect. This not only makes listening to music or coaching cues difficult, but it also amplifies the sound of clanking weights, leading to noise complaints from neighbors. As detailed in Soundproofing 101 by Soundproof Cow, treating the room requires breaking up the sound waves before they hit the glass.

  1. Identify the First Reflection Points: Sit in your primary workout position and have a friend move a mirror along the walls. Wherever you can see the glass doors in the mirror is a primary reflection point.
  2. Deploy Tension-Rod Acoustic Curtains: Do not drill curtain rods into the apartment walls. Instead, use heavy-duty spring tension rods placed inside the window/door casing to hang mass-loaded acoustic curtains (look for curtains with a high STC rating, costing roughly $60-$90 per panel).
  3. Utilize Interlocking Foam Wall Tiles: If you must treat a solid wall opposite the glass, use peel-and-stick acoustic foam. Crucial No-Damage Hack: Never apply the adhesive directly to apartment paint. Instead, apply painter's tape to the wall first, then apply double-sided mounting tape to the painter's tape. This allows for 100% damage-free removal.

Final Thoughts on No-Damage Setups

Creating a high-performance home gym in a rental apartment is entirely feasible in 2026, provided you respect the physical limitations of the space. By properly decoupling your flooring, managing the microclimate around your home gym glass doors, and utilizing freestanding or tension-based rigging, you can train heavy without sacrificing your security deposit. Always document your space with time-stamped photos before laying down your first mat, and prioritize vibration management over aesthetic upgrades.
